FEA, sometimes called "Virtual Prototyping", is a very valuable and powerful computational method used to solve a wide variety of structural, thermal and electrical engineering problems. It has many uses and has grown in popularity in recent years because it reduces time to market, improves product designs, and lowers development costs.
This efficiency is possible because much of the "what-if" analysis can be done using computers rather than expensive, time consuming prototypes and testing. Many of the products in the world that we use regularly have been designed using Finite Element Analysis because it simply makes them better.
